About the Role
As an ITVET Apprentice, you’ll be a key part of our Service Desk team, supporting clients with their IT queries while learning from experienced engineers and mentors, as well as working within our Projects department assisting with project delivery. You’ll start with first-line support tasks and, as your confidence and skills grow, you’ll gain exposure to troubleshooting, system setup, customer communication, and security best practices. Alongside your day-to-day role, you’ll complete structured apprenticeship training to build the knowledge, skills, and behaviours needed to thrive in IT.
Key Responsibilities
- Act as a first point of contact for IT support requests via phone, email, and ticketing systems
- Log, update, and manage support tickets accurately
- Diagnosing and resolving routine IT issues relating to hardware, software, user accounts, and connectivity
- Escalate more complex issues to senior engineers in line with service levels
- Communicate clearly with clients, keeping them informed throughout the resolution process
- Assist with the setup and configuration of laptops, desktops, printers, and other IT equipment
- Support basic user administration tasks such as password resets and access requests
- Support project work and assist with project delivery as needed
- Follow IT security, data protection, and best practice processes
- Actively engage in apprenticeship training and continuous professional development
